Immersive Tour Structure
The Bronze Tour starts in the U.S. with several days of intensive rehearsals. Musicians meet at a PA-area college for orientation and ensemble preparation, culminating in a farewell concert for family and friends. This pre-tour experience allows participants to bond, sharpen skills, and develop a sense of responsibility for their roles within the ensemble.
Once in Europe, the tour continues with structured days of rehearsal in the U.S. + in Europe, ensuring that every participant feels prepared and supported. From the Swiss Alps in Engelberg to the medieval streets of Rothenburg and the iconic sights of Paris, musicians perform in stunning venues while experiencing new cultures.
